Distributed management is a method which enables groups to maximize their abilities by everyone leading from where they are.
Distributed management is a leadership design in which the management functions, consisting of components of instructional management, are assumed by a variety of different members of the group or group. It does not trust one individual to take charge the way traditional management is focused on a single leader. This type of management promotes collective action and collective choice making.
As a popular figure in activity theory, James Spillane established a theory of management that acknowledges leadership that can be seen in informal practices, not just formal positions. The concept that originates from this model is that leadership is no longer interested in official positions with leaders distributed throughout individuals and across situations.
